transportation giza to cairo

**Transportation from Giza to Cairo** The journey from **Giza** to **Cairo** is quite short, as Giza is located just to the west of Cairo, separated by the Nile River. The two cities are closely linked, with multiple transportation options available to travelers. Depending on your preferences for speed, comfort, and cost, there are several choices for getting from Giza to Cairo. ---

Transportation Options from Giza to Cairo

---

1. **Taxi or Private Car**

One of the most convenient and widely-used transportation options for traveling from **Giza** to **Cairo** is by **taxi** or **private car**. This option provides a direct route and allows for comfort and privacy. - **Travel Time**: Approximately **15 to 30 minutes** (depending on traffic). - **Advantages**: Comfortable, door-to-door service, direct and convenient. - **Disadvantages**: Higher cost, especially during peak hours due to traffic congestion. - **Details**: Taxis can be hailed on the street, or you can use ride-hailing apps like **Uber** or **Careem** for more reliable service. Private cars can also be pre-arranged for a fixed fare. Be sure to agree on the fare before starting the journey or ensure the meter is running. ---

2. **Metro (Subway)**

The **Cairo Metro** is an efficient and affordable way to travel between Giza and Cairo. The metro is a popular choice for locals and tourists alike. - **Travel Time**: Approximately **20 to 30 minutes**. - **Advantages**: Affordable, fast, and avoids traffic. - **Disadvantages**: Can get crowded, especially during peak hours. - **Details**: The **Cairo Metro Line 2** connects Giza to Cairo, with stations such as **Giza** and **Omm El Misryeen** providing easy access. From the metro stations, you can reach many important areas of Cairo quickly. It is an affordable and reliable mode of transportation, especially if you want to avoid traffic. ---

3. **Bus Services**

There are several public buses that run between Giza and Cairo, providing an affordable way to travel between the two cities. - **Travel Time**: Around **30 to 45 minutes**. - **Advantages**: Low cost and availability. - **Disadvantages**: Buses can be crowded and may take longer due to traffic or multiple stops. - **Details**: Public buses from Giza to Cairo run regularly throughout the day, offering an affordable but slower option for travel. It is important to check the bus schedules for the most convenient time and location. ---
4. **Ride-Hailing Services (Uber, Careem)**
For a more modern, tech-savvy alternative, ride-hailing services like **Uber** and **Careem** provide excellent options for travel between Giza and Cairo. These services are popular for their ease of use and comfort. - **Travel Time**: Approximately **15 to 30 minutes**. - **Advantages**: Convenient, easy to book, and offers both budget and premium options. - **Disadvantages**: Can be expensive during peak times due to surge pricing. - **Details**: Simply download the app, choose your destination, and a driver will be dispatched to your location. You can choose between different types of cars depending on your budget, including **economy** and **luxury** options. ---
5. **Private Shuttle Service**
For those who prefer a more comfortable and personalized experience, booking a **private shuttle service** is a great choice. These services can be arranged for individuals or groups and offer a high level of comfort and convenience. - **Travel Time**: Approximately **20 to 30 minutes**. - **Advantages**: Comfortable, direct, and private. Often includes door-to-door service. - **Disadvantages**: More expensive than other options. - **Details**: You can pre-book a shuttle service for a fixed price. These services are often used by tourists, business travelers, or groups who need a direct and comfortable ride between Giza and Cairo. --- There are many options for traveling between **Giza** and **Cairo**, from affordable public transport to private, comfortable rides. Whether you're looking for speed, comfort, or cost-efficiency, there's a solution for every traveler. The **Cairo Metro** and **buses** provide affordable public transport, while **taxis**, **ride-hailing services**, and **private shuttles** offer more personalized and convenient travel options. Make sure to consider your budget, the time of day, and your travel preferences when choosing the best mode of transportation for your needs.
